How to quote a forward slash in a WebClient url?
-
21-12-2019 - |
Question
I am using WebClient to connect to a data source on the web and I need to provide a user name and password. The user name can contain a forward slash. However, if this is in the connect string it does not work.
My code:
using (WebClient client = new WebClient)
{
data = client.DownloadString("https//myURL" + userID + password)
This all works fine for a userID such as "va2fsf" but not for one containing a forward slash such as 9k/vo1dsk
.
How do I handle this? I tried using %2F as in 9k%2Fvo1dsk
but this doesn't work.
Thanks for any help!
Solution
data = client.DownloadString("https://myURL" +
HttpUtility.UrlEncode(userID) +
HttpUtility.UrlEncode(password))
